In order to better understand what the turtle means, the symbol of which this animal embodies and other aspects associated with it, one should turn to the Eastern teaching - Feng Shui. I must say that according to the vision of the world that Feng Shui offers, the turtle is one of the most powerful symbols. There are four of them, and each of them represents one of the animals, which are called celestial. The other three are dragon, phoenix and tiger.

Different kinds of figures
It is worth noting that various compositions with this animal make it possible to enhance the influence of some general aspects that the tortoise symbol brings to life. What, for example, can be expected from three turtles set on one another, and what does the same animal symbolize, but with the head of a dragon? To answer these questions, it is advisable to devote some time, which by no means can you call wasted, to the study of Feng Shui. Then it will become clear that turtles installed on top of each other are a symbol of the cohesion of generations, the dragon head allows you to give more opportunities by combining the symbols of two celestial animals, the black turtle enhances the impact on work, contributing to a more effective career advancement, and so on.
